ga⋅me⋅to⋅cide

[guh-mee-tuh-sahyd, gam-i-]
–noun
a substance that kills gametes or gametocytes.

Origin:
gameto- + -cide

Main Entry: ga·me·to·cide
Pronunciation: g&-'mEt-&-"sId
Function: noun
: an agent that destroys the gametocytes of a malariaparasite

gametocide ga·me·to·cide (gə-mē'tə-sīd')
n.
An agent that is destructive to gametes or gametocytes, especially malarial gametocytes.
